"Survivalism" to me covers many different related and unrelated groups of people. A. Monetary disaster type - people that have read lots of Gary North, Ludvig Von Mises, Franz Pick, Ayn Rand and understand how evil the Federal Reserve system is. Current hero Ron Paul. Newsletter any of several hard asset gold and silver boulion coin oriented investments. Preparing for paper money to become worthless, have a good burglar alarm system, enough food and supplies to last the couple months or perhaps a year until a new monetary system (formal or informal) is re-established. B. Natural disaster type, brief - people that live in a tornado, hurricane, earthquake, heavy snow fall area and like the idea of not dying or continueing present life style. Heavy investment in tools for rebuilding or temporary shelter, perhaps have a below ground hiwind shelter, food, water, medicine, etc enough to get buy till contact with the rest of the world resumes. C. Natural disaster type, longterm - people that are concerned with long term weather cycles in terms of the 2-10 year unusually cold or warm periods that have happened on and off over the last thousand years. Might stock several tons of food per family member and have a heavy duty greenhouse with packed in nitrogen non-hybrid seeds. D. Medical emergency type - takes paramedic courses. Has very complete medical pack in house and car, donates blood, active in Red Cross, has taken CPR, Multi-Media course, vital signs, stocks medicines, etc. E. General social decline type - concerned about growing cultural immorality - very into anti-crime measures, both passive (alarms) and active (neighborhood watch). Probably invloved in MADD, Rape prevention groups, Project IDENT, etc. F. Political delcine type - concerned about the slow destruction of the constitution and the bill of rights. Involved in CCRKBA, CATO, CRC and other groups that advocate personal freedoms. G. Nuclear war preparedness - is aware that if you avoid the heavy blast region of a nuclear bomb (1-6 miles depending on type and whethered sheltered or not, or even ground zero if in elaborate shelter) and keep away from the fallout which reduces in activity by 90% in 7 hours, by 99% in 2 days, by 99.9% in 2 weeks, by 99.99% in 14 weeks and decays even faster after 14 weeks, that there is no reason to allow yourself to be killed. Many survivalist prepare for nuclear war as an exercise in that if you are prepared for nuke war, your are prepared for all of the above. H. Religious type - Christ is going to return VERY soon, the final battle with the devil will occur in their lifetime, the rapture is eminant. Very wide range of beliefs and attitudes in this group. Pacifist to armed-camp, no food (leave that to God) to decades for food, etc. I. Wacko nuts - very small percentage of the survivalist movement, though they get 99% of all the mass media publicity. Morally the equivalent of canibals. Few in this group would survive anything long term. Lots of guns, not enough medical supplies or food. These types are dispised by main stream survivalists due to 1. their lack of morals which are the source of man-made disasters 2. they get all of the free pulicity which the main stream people wish that they could get 3. they fear them for the same reason that everybody else should fear them. Many of the Wacko Nuts types are rejects from the Religious types since the ability to put trust in faith rather than logic and rationality are essential to both. Both groups usually follow one very charismatic leader typically. My impression is that the vast majority are interested in the economic, short term natural disaster and nuclear aspects.
